  • A Historic Moment for Arab Media

    Yesterday Palestinians chose Mahmoud Abbas to be their new leader. Later this month, Iraqis go to the polls. In a part of the world with few democratic regimes, newsrooms in the Arab world have the rare challenge of covering two free elections.
